Exterior Drain Replacement in Tuscaloosa, AL
Exterior drain replacement services involve removing and installing new drainage systems outside a property to ensure proper water flow away from the foundation, walkways, and landscaping. This service typically covers projects such as replacing damaged or aging downspouts, drain pipes, catch basins, and trench drains that are essential for managing rainwater runoff. Homeowners often seek this service when experiencing persistent pooling, erosion, or water damage around their property, or when existing drainage systems are no longer functioning effectively due to deterioration or blockages.
Before requesting exterior drain replacement, property owners should understand the scope of the work required and the condition of their current drainage infrastructure. It’s important to assess whether the existing system needs a complete overhaul or if targeted repairs will suffice. Additionally, understanding how the new drainage system will be integrated with existing landscaping and property features can help ensure long-term effectiveness. Clear communication about project goals and any specific concerns related to water flow or property protection can aid in planning a successful replacement.

Common Exterior Drain Replacement Jobs
Exterior Drain Replacement - involves removing and replacing damaged or aging outdoor drainage systems.
Drain pipe repair - addresses leaks, cracks, or blockages in existing drainage pipes.
Downspout and gutter drain replacement - upgrades or replaces systems to improve water flow away from the property.
Stormwater drain installation - manages heavy rainfall and prevents pooling around the foundation.
French drain installation - helps redirect groundwater away from basements and crawl spaces.
Drain system upgrades - enhances existing drainage to meet current property needs and prevent water damage.
Exterior Drain Replacement Questions
What are exterior drain replacements? They involve removing and installing new drain pipes outside a property to ensure proper water flow away from the foundation.
When is exterior drain replacement needed? Replacement is often needed if drains are cracked, clogged, or have shifted, causing water pooling or foundation concerns.
What types of drain systems are commonly replaced? Common replacements include yard drains, French drains, and surface drains that direct excess water away from the property.
How can property owners prepare for drain replacement work? Clear the area around existing drains and inform about any underground utilities to facilitate access and safety.
